YEAH, YEAH, YEAH BOY

I am so honored to finally be on the list with all of you
awesome unicyclist! I might have to put an asterisk next to my name
though. Am I the oldest? Nathan, how old were you when you completed
yours? My 49th Birthday is October 9th.
My ride, (which I will write about and post, some day soon),
included climbing over one Hors climb (12,100' high) and one Cat 1
climb (11,318' high), with a total *climbing* elevation for 101 miles
of ..... over 10,000' feet My average climbing elevation was also
right around 10,000'. So, I am sorry that I did not make the 100:10:1
list, my riding time was close, but I have raised the bar to
10,000:100:1! I will include just a couple of photos here of the
magical day in the saddle that I experianced on Saturday. I rode from
my house in Aspen, Colorado to Breckenridge, Colorado. I am so grateful
that I am part of this community, and now on this list. Peace and
happiness to all.
